One key area where both Algeria and Uzbekistan are taking responsibility is in the realm of economic development. Algeria, with its abundant natural resources like oil and gas, has the potential to become a leading economy in the region. The government has been working on diversifying the economy, investing in infrastructure, and promoting entrepreneurship to create more job opportunities for its citizens. Similarly, Uzbekistan has implemented economic reforms to attract foreign investments, improve the business environment, and boost trade relations with other countries. By taking responsibility for their economic growth, both countries are paving the way for a brighter future for their people. Another crucial aspect where Algeria and Uzbekistan are demonstrating responsibility is in environmental conservation. Both countries are facing environmental challenges such as deforestation, water scarcity, and pollution. To address these issues, Algeria has been focusing on sustainable development practices, renewable energy initiatives, and conservation efforts to protect its rich biodiversity. Uzbekistan, on the other hand, has been working on reforestation projects, water management strategies, and promoting eco-friendly practices to mitigate environmental degradation. By taking responsibility for their environmental impact, both countries are working towards a greener and healthier future for generations to come.
